New Zealand registered a commanding 10-wicket victory over the United Arab Emirates in Match 11 of the T20 contest at the MA Chidambaram Stadium, Chennai, chasing down a target of 174 with ease.
Openers Tim Seifert and Finn Allen produced a dominant unbeaten partnership to seal the win, guiding New Zealand to 175 without loss in just 15.2 overs.
Seifert anchored the chase with a blistering 89 not out off 42 balls, striking 12 fours and three sixes, while Allen complemented him with a fluent 84 not out from 50 deliveries, including five fours and five sixes.

Earlier, UAE posted a competitive 173 for 6 in their allotted 20 overs. Captain Muhammad Waseem led from the front with an unbeaten 66 off 45 balls, while Alishan Sharafu added stability with a well-paced 55 off 47. Mayank Kumar’s quick 21 off 13 provided late momentum.
For New Zealand, Matt Henry claimed two wickets, while Jacob Duffy, Lockie Ferguson, Mitchell Santner, and Glenn Phillips picked up one apiece.
However, UAE’s bowlers struggled to contain the New Zealand openers, conceding runs freely as the Black Caps wrapped up a comprehensive win without losing a wicket.
